I need help setting a wired 10/100 MB Ethernet card on pocket pc 2003. It is
a Billionton 10/100 Slim Ethernet Part# CFLA2-100B. The driver in the Cd
does not support pocket Pc but it comes with Win CE 3.0 driver. I can see
that it has been installed on my pda as it's listed in the remove program
list.

It also shown in the wireless Network card, I can see it in the
Setting->Wireless Network->Network adapter-> CF10/100 Based Fast Ethernet
Driver. Just above the NE2000 Compatible Ethernet driver

I want to connect it to my Netgear DG814 ADSL. I don't have wireless access
point and the ad-hoc wireless is too troublesome as it seldom work.

How do I set the cf card IP, submask and gateway for this wired LAN card?
There is no software for it; it just comes with the driver. The 2 green
light on the card is on, with 10/100 on all the time and the link/Act light
is blinking. I tried the "connect terminal" program but it did not work. I
look on my netgear router and my pda is not attached to the router.

Out of desperation I even tried to set it up under the Wireless Network
adapter setting. Has anyone sucessfully setup a Wired LAN CF card?
